## Configuration

LockerLoop's access flow needs three vars set before boot. `LOCKERLOOP_REGION` picks the hub (use `calder-east` in prod). `LOCKERLOOP_GRACE_MIN` controls how long a locker stays unlocked after a pickup scan — keep it at 5 unless facilities says otherwise. Door controllers poll every 30s; if scans fail, check the hub first, not the app. Auth between the app and the door controllers uses a shared secret; set it in the env file now:

vault entry, yagep-yagef: COURIER_KEY13=8965fb29ff62d

# Break-Glass: CompactKite Log Compaction

Hey reviewer — if compaction on the Ferrow message queue wedges and on-call can't reach the admin plane, break-glass applies. Grab the emergency operator role, pause compaction on the stuck partition, and file an incident note within an hour. Unsealing the emergency credential bundle requires the recovery passphrase shown directly below.

unlock words, kajog-bahif: wendor-praael-ralys-julvan-kasath-kelys-wenmir-wenius-julax

## Handover: nightly reindex

The Marrowline search reindex kicks off nightly and has been running long lately — watch for it overlapping the morning backup window. If it stalls, check the indexer worker count before restarting; a blind restart can double-write documents. I've already lowered batch size once this week. The parameters currently in effect on the production indexer are as follows.

settings of bagaf-kaweg:
druix:
  pin: 8732
  tenant: briath
  seal: seal_c9896419
  metrics_host: metrics.druix.paliqcorp.internal
  standby_team: quenvan
  escalation: eliael-ralys
  nonce: 335c6a

Ticket: Vault lockout blocking address autocomplete release

During review of the Mapletine address autocomplete widget, I attempted to rotate the geocoding credentials stored in the team vault, but three failed unlock attempts triggered the vault's lockout policy. The widget release is now blocked pending credential rotation. Per the escalation procedure, the vault can be reopened once using the recovery passphrase noted below.

strongbox words: druath-quenael